What is an Unclaimed Lifafa?

The term “lifafa” literally translates to “envelope” in Hindi and Urdu. Traditionally, a lifafa contains money, gifts, or blessings, especially during festivals, weddings, or religious ceremonies. In the digital world, unclaimed lifafa usually refers to:

  • A digital reward, bonus, or cash incentive offered through an app or platform.
  • A wallet or e-voucher balance waiting to be claimed by a user.
  • A promotional offer or cashback sent to a user that hasn’t been opened or redeemed yet.

Potential Risks of Lifafa Unclaimed Messages

Though many lifafas are authentic, a huge number of scammers take advantage of the word “lifafa” by writing fake messages aimed at making users fall into the trap by clicking harmful links.

Red Flags to Watch Out For:

  • Unverified Links: Non-https or Landing page to Location unknown.
  • Too Good to Be True Offers: Lifafa offers ₹10,000 for no reason.
  • Request for OTP or Personal Data: No legitimate reward app needs passwords or full OTPs.
  • Google Play/Apple Store Outside Apps: Ignore APK files or apps that are not content with Google Play or the Apple Store.

How to Be Safe in Lifafa Claiming

To protect yourself, observe the following:

  • Only download apps from reputable stores.
  • Never share OTPs,passords or Card details.
  • Read reviews and get ratings of fresh apps before installing.
  • If in doubt, reach for the app’s customer support to find out before claiming.
  • Have a security app or antivirus on your mobile device.
